Flixwagon offers users a way to stream live video on the web from their mobile phone. Users with a WiFi or 3G enabled mobile device can broadcast videos as they take them from their phones. User can also sort videos on the Flixwagon site by time aired and number of views. The video appears with a title, links to the user’s other videos, an embedded map with location details, buttons that allow the user to favorite, download or link to the video (as well as a flag clip to report it) and an area for user comments. Users can also search for videos by keyword. Flixwagon also offers a B2B program for users who would like to produce professional streaming videos that are custom branded with white label features.
Flixwagon was created to provide users with a live mobile video broadcasting service that anyone can use. The company is based in Tel Aviv, Israel and consists of around 10 individuals, including Chairman Arie Offner and Vice President Roi Ginat. The company received seed funding in January of 2007 as well as additional funding in January of 2009 and 2010.
There are a number of websites that allow users to upload their personal videos to the web. What makes Flixwagon unique is the way the application also offers live, streaming video broadcasts. If the user has a 3G or WiFi enabled phone, they can create their own live video that is shareable all over the web.

Users can create a Flixwagon account for free. There are no subscription fees or other costs associated with viewing videos and creating a broadcast. The user can access as many videos as they like. The site also lists a B2B option that includes professional features. Users interested in a B2B account should contact Flixwagon.
